Today is the last of eight days on the road from Santa Fe, New Mexico, to the Great Sand Dunes and Breckenridge in Colorado, to Arches National Park and Zion in Utah, to Las Vegas, Nevada, to Lake Tahoe, and finally Mendocino in California. @damanibaker grew up on this coast and shared with me all the traditions of this half of america -- driving, hiking to 11,000 feet, huevos rancheros, souls of mischief, the golden state poppy, a fine white wine, and fresh produce. Everyone we met hiking and especially the @nationalparkservice rangers were exceptionally nice. What a spectacular culture exists in these parks of people who are humble and in awe of nature. Winding through the American west reading about indigenous peoples (in an Indigenous People's History of America by Roxanne Dunbar Oritz and Book of Hopi edited by Frank Waters) and about climate change (in Eaarth by Bill Mckibbin) was as hopeful an experience as it was devastating. Hearing that there is the knowledge and the leadership and the example of a better way for us to live while simultaneously witnessing the apparent and often violent destruction of these traditions was a journey we wished more of humankind could go on. Not as part of a camp or program, but in the quiet slow individual pace of human experience, with nothing and nobody to report back to, just the ability to sit on a peak and to see the fog lift and to make eye contact with a marmut sunning herself a peak away, and wonder at the fine balance of planet earth. #earthwindandtire
